WARNING!
Risk of injury or damage from improper repairs
Incorrect components can lead to personal injury or damage to the appliance.
Modifications, additions or alterations to the appliance can lead to safety risks.
X
Only use original spare parts for repairs.
X
Do not make any modifications, additions or alterations to the appliance.
i
A damaged power supply cable must be replaced by a suitable power supply
cable. This may only be done by an authorised member of the Customer Care
team.

Safety instructions – disassembly and disposal
i
The appliance must only be disassembled by trained specialists who
are familiar with and comply with the standard national regulations and
supplementary regulations of the local utility companies.
i
Work on electrical components must only be conducted by trained electrical
personnel.
X
Before disassembly, safely disconnect the appliance from the mains supply.
ÿ
DANGER!
Risk of electric shock from residual charge
Electrical components in the appliance can contain residual charge and cause an
electric shock.
X
Do not touch any exposed contacts.
X
Use the discharge adapter before starting work on the appliance.
